The Benefits of PRP for Hair Loss

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) therapy has emerged as a promising solution for individuals struggling with hair loss. As a non-surgical treatment, PRP therapy utilises the body’s natural healing processes to stimulate hair growth and improve follicle health. This innovative approach involves extracting a small amount of the patient’s blood, processing it to concentrate the platelets, and injecting it into the scalp. Here’s why PRP therapy is gaining popularity among those seeking to combat hair loss.

Firstly, PRP therapy is known for its natural approach, leveraging the patient’s own biological materials to promote hair regrowth. Since the treatment uses the body’s platelets, which are rich in growth factors, it minimises the risk of allergic reactions or adverse side effects. This biocompatibility results in a treatment that is generally safe and well-tolerated by most patients.

In addition to safety, PRP therapy has shown promising effectiveness in numerous studies. The growth factors within the platelets play a crucial role in tissue repair and regeneration. When applied to the scalp, they stimulate the hair follicles, increasing blood supply and prolonging the anagen phase of the hair cycle. This results in thicker, fuller hair over time, with many patients experiencing significant improvements in hair density.

Moreover, the procedure is minimally invasive and requires little downtime, making it convenient for individuals with busy lifestyles. A typical PRP session only takes about an hour, and patients can resume normal activities almost immediately afterward. This is particularly advantageous compared to surgical options that often require lengthy recovery periods.

Another compelling advantage of PRP therapy is its potential to enhance the results of other hair restoration treatments. It can be used in conjunction with other therapies, such as hair transplants or topical treatments, to optimise outcomes and accelerate recovery. This versatility allows for a comprehensive and individualised approach to combating hair loss.
